What is Organic Mushroom Farming?
Organic mushroom farming is the cultivation of mushrooms without synthetic pesticides, fertilizers, or chemical growth regulators. It relies on natural processes and sustainable methods to produce healthy, nutritious mushrooms.
Key Principles: 1. No Synthetic Chemicals: Zero pesticides, herbicides, or fungicides 2. Natural Substrate: Using compost and organic materials 3. Biological Control: Using natural predators and beneficial organisms 4. Soil Health: Building and maintaining healthy growing medium 5. Biodiversity: Maintaining ecosystem balance
The Organic Mushroom Farming Process
Step 1: Substrate Preparation
The substrate is the growing medium for mushrooms, typically composed of: - Agricultural waste (straw, hay, rice bran) - Compost made from organic materials - Horse manure and aged compost - Lime and gypsum for pH balance
Process: 1. Collect organic agricultural materials 2. Mix ingredients in proper ratios 3. Compost the mixture for 2-3 weeks 4. Pasteurize using heat (not chemicals) 5. Cool before inoculation
Step 2: Spawn Production
Spawn is mushroom mycelium grown on grain, which is used to inoculate the substrate.
Method: 1. Grow mushroom mycelium on sterilized grain 2. Incubate in controlled conditions 3. Monitor for contamination 4. Harvest when fully colonized 5. Store at proper temperature
Step 3: Inoculation
Inoculation is introducing the spawn into prepared substrate.
Process: 1. Mix spawn with prepared substrate thoroughly 2. Transfer to growing bags or containers 3. Maintain 15-20°C temperature 4. Keep humidity at 60-70% 5. Ensure proper aeration
Step 4: Colonization
During colonization (10-14 days), the mycelium grows throughout the substrate.
Monitoring: - Check for even white colonization - Watch for contamination signs - Maintain proper temperature and humidity - Ensure adequate air exchange
Step 5: Fruiting
Fruiting is when mushroom bodies emerge and grow.
Conditions: - Temperature: 12-18°C (ideal: 15-16°C) - Humidity: 85-95% - Fresh air: 4-8 times per day - Light: 12-14 hours daily (ambient light sufficient) - Duration: 7-10 days until harvest
Step 6: Harvesting
Mushrooms are harvested at peak maturity.
Method: 1. Harvest when veil breaks (universal veil separates from stem) 2. Gently twist and pull mushrooms 3. Leave base in substrate for second flush 4. Handle gently to avoid bruising 5. Inspect for quality

Environmental Benefits of Organic Mushroom Farming
Carbon Footprint Reduction - Local production reduces transportation emissions - No synthetic fertilizer manufacturing - Estimated 70% lower carbon footprint vs. imported produce
Soil Health - Uses agricultural waste as substrate - Improves overall soil quality - Increases organic matter in local environment - Creates fertile compost for other crops
Water Conservation - Uses 30-40 liters per kg of mushrooms (vs. 1,000+ for beef) - Efficient water recycling systems - Reduces agricultural water demand - Protects local water resources
Biodiversity Support - Supports local flora and fauna - Provides habitat for beneficial insects - Maintains ecological balance - Contributes to local ecosystem health

Challenges and Solutions
Challenge 1: Contamination Risk Solution: Strict hygiene protocols, proper sterilization, regular monitoring
Challenge 2: Longer Production Time Solution: Efficient systems, timing optimization, batch scheduling
Challenge 3: Labor Intensive Solution: Training, proper ergonomics, mechanization where appropriate
Challenge 4: Weather Sensitivity Solution: Controlled environment farming, protective structures
Challenge 5: Market Demand Solution: Education, partnerships with restaurants, online sales
The Future of Organic Mushroom Farming
Emerging Trends:
1. Vertical Farming - Stacking growing systems - Increased production per square foot - Reduced land requirements - Better resource utilization
2. Urban Farming - Growing mushrooms in cities - Reduced transportation emissions - Fresher products to consumers - Community engagement
3. Automation - Robotic harvesting systems - Automated environmental controls - Data-driven farming - Increased efficiency without chemicals
4. Diversification - Growing multiple mushroom varieties - Medicinal mushroom cultivation - Functional mushroom products - Value-added products
5. Technology Integration - IoT sensors for monitoring - AI for optimization - Blockchain for traceability - Data analytics for improvement

Certification and Standards
Organic Certification Requirements: - No synthetic chemicals for 3 years minimum - Regular inspections and testing - Documentation of all inputs - Traceability systems - Consumer transparency
